Towards 2030 – April 30, 2025

The principle of responsive communion is very important in Nichiren Buddhism. To use an analogy, when talking on the phone, if the connection is good, we’ll be heard even if we speak softly, but if it’s bad, then sometimes the other person won’t be able to hear us even if we shout. In order for our prayers to be effective, we need to express them honestly and directly to the Gohonzon.
From The Wisdom for Creating Happiness and Peace, part 1, revised edition, p. 122
